WebConstipation is the presence of hard, dry stools that are difficult or painful to pass or bowel movements that occur infrequently. 1 Stool becomes hard when it stays too long in the colon and too much water is removed. Hard, dry stool is more difficult for the body to push out. 1. Doctors and pharmacists commonly recommend stool softeners as an ... WebAug 10, 2024 · Stool softeners or stool surfactant agents work by permitting water and fat to suffuse your stool and thus soften it. Stool softeners can be taken by mouth or rectally (via suppositories or enemas). Over-the-counter stool softeners include: Colace (docusate) Surfak (docusate) Phillips’ Stool Softener Liquid Gels (docusate) Mineral oil WebJan 20, 2024 · A stool softener works by decreasing the surface tension of oil and water in the stool. This draws extra moisture into the stool, making it softer and easier to pass. Laxatives work by physically increasing the motility of the digestive tract, which mechanically moves the stool through the digestive tract.

WebEmollient stool softeners (such as docusate). These moisten and lubricate the stool making it easier to pass; Osmotic laxatives (such as lactulose) draw fluid into the bowel and soften stools; Stimulant laxatives (such as senna or bisacodyl) which promote contraction of the intestines, promoting the movement of stools through the bowel.
